question simplify the expression below using order of operations. 3 - \frac{3}{(10^1 - 3^2)}

Explanation:

Step1: Calculate exponentiation

First, calculate the exponents in the denominator. We know that \(10^1 = 10\) and \(3^2=9\). So the denominator becomes \(10 - 9\).

$$10^1 - 3^2=10 - 9 = 1$$

Step2: Calculate the fraction

Now, calculate the fraction \(\frac{3}{10^1 - 3^2}\). Since the denominator is \(1\), the fraction is \(\frac{3}{1}=3\).

Step3: Calculate the final result

Subtract the fraction from \(3\): \(3 - 3=0\).

Answer:

\(0\)
